Rauwolscine hydrochloride Chemical Properties,Usage,Production

  • Description This alkaloid is isolated as the oxalate from the leaf extract of Rauwolfia canescens L. from which the free base may be obtained as colourless needles which are laevorotatory with [α]30D - 40° (EtOH). The alkaloid forms crystalline salts: the hydrochloride, m.p. 27S-2S00C (dec.); [α]30D + 74° (H20); nitrate, m.p. 257-SoC (dec.); oxalate, m.p. 245-6°C and the picrate, m.p. 20SoC. Two active hydrogens are present and the alkaloid furnishes a monoacetyl derivative, m.p. 2l6-SoC (dec.). Treatment with concentrated ammonia solution at room temperature converts the base into rauwolscinic acid, C2oH2403N2.H20, m.p. 262-4°C (dec.); [α]23D + l36.So (H20) which yields a crystalline hydrochloride, m.p. 255.5-257.5°C (dec.) and on esterification with MeOH reverts to the original alkaloid. On distillation with Zn dust, rauwolscine yields harman, 2-methylindole (skatole) and isoquinoline.
    Chakravarti has shown that the alkaloid is a cardiovascular depressant, shows hypotensive activity and is relatively highly toxic.
  • Uses Standard alpha-2 adrenergic antagonist
  • Uses Rauwolscine is a natural alkaloid that acts as a selective and reversible α2-adrenergic receptor antagonist (Ki = 12 nM). It is a stereoisomer of yohimbine, which potently antagonizes both α1- and α2-adrenergic receptors. Rauwolscine also acts as a receptor antagonist at the serotonin 5-HT2B receptor (Ki = 14.3 nM) and as a weak partial agonist at 5-HT1A (IC50 = 1.3 μM).The α2-adrenergic receptor has diverse physiological functions and antagonists like rauwolscine have numerous applications, including the modulation of mood and behavior.
  • Biological Activity Rauwolscine hydrochloride is a standard α2-adrenergic antagonist (Ki values are 3.5, 4.6, and 0.6 nM at cloned human α2A, α2B, and α2C-adrenoceptors respectively). Partial agonist at 5-HT1A receptors. Also available as part of the α2-Adrenoceptor Tocriset? .
